Chastening
My thinking as I awoke went to the verse that says No chastening at the moment seems pleasant but afterwards it will bring the peaceable fruit of righteousness (my paraphrasing of how I remember the verse; I looked it up later and it is found in Heb. 12:11
Now no chastening for the present seemeth to be joyous, but grievous: nevertheless afterward it yieldeth the peaceable fruit of righteousness unto them which are exercised thereby).
I thought about the fact that discipline produces fruit. This made me think that discipline is a type of pruning, since the Lord tells us that he prunes us so that we can bare fruit. The fruit is righteousness. Then I thought about how the kingdom is 'righteousness, peace and joy in the Holy Spirit'. Then I thought about how Isaiah says that the people learn 'righteousness' when God's judgments are in the earth. The Father's chastisements are fitting us for Kingdom life.. He desires people like Himself, righteous, inhabiting His Kingdom.
Later, when I got to the computer, I looked up the verse on Biblehub. The word 'exercised' in the Greek was stated as meaning 'having been trained'. This made me think of how I often refer to God 'putting me through my paces'. Which is a saying that, for me, would mean a type of training. The word 'training' was shown to be 'disciplined development'. It sounds like what we do with our children I believe.

Eternal Changes
In my 'thinking unto the Lord', I was considering how it can seem hopeless, after spending time and effort in speaking and modeling the life of a believer to those around us, even those who are themselves believers, when they seem to not desire a greater walk with the Lord despite our efforts. A thought began to formulate about this issue. I began to think about vaccination in infants. The thought came 'do you remember getting vaccinated at 3 months old? My returning answer was 'no'. The thinking continued 'even though you don't remember those baby shots, they produced changes in your body that still have an effect on you from the antibodies that the vaccine generated. The SAME is similar with the lives we all are leading. Our lives aren't just for this time. Our lives that will continue past this realm have been and are being affected by the spiritual sacrifices and prayers that have occurred on our behalf. Our efforts are not "wasted". We must have an eternal view of our existence.
